Subject: DR drill Thursday — partition edition

Hey, quick note before the drill. We'll be restoring the Fernhollow orders table, which is partitioned by month, so expect the restore to go partition-by-partition rather than one big blob. Should be faster than last time. To kick off the restore job, you'll need the recovery passphrase below.

vault phrase of yajog-fawep = belix-zorius-oliys-rusox-joreth-norir-juldor-fraael-ralax

## Service Account: reminder-runner

Owner: Platform team at Bristlecone Health Systems.

Purpose: nightly job that sends appointment reminders for the Larkfield Clinic scheduler. Runs at 02:00 local, retries twice, then pages on-call.

Scope: read-only on appointments, send-only on the Chirp notification service. No patient record access.

Rotation: quarterly. If reminders stop, check job logs first, then credential validity. The key currently in use is shown below.

app token of faduf-fahap = qvz11-oVDfodQjTcO

**Action Item 3 (owner: new contractor):** The Parityscope rate-parity checker silently skipped hotels with suspended feeds, which masked the Brindlewick discrepancy for nine days. Add an explicit skip-counter metric and an alert when skips exceed 2% of the scan set. Please review the checker's architecture notes and alert thresholds carefully before making changes; both are documented on the internal page below.

operations page: https://harbor.kelvidyn.example/dash/dash/board/projects/build/pipeline/run/72cb258c26ee55412287df41

Limits and quotas — Pointsgate ledger. Each member account caps at one open ledger per program. Point grants over the per-transaction ceiling need manual approval; redemptions exceeding the daily quota are queued, not rejected. Adjustments by support count against the same quotas. Escalate to the Ledger team only if a queue item ages past a day. Current limits are as follows.

tuning table, kawep-tawif:
CAPS = {
    "olidor": 80,
    "belion": 7,
    "quenys": 225,
    "druox": 839,
    "fraath": 482,
}